Quincy zoning board delays decision on 6-foot fence at 7 Shoreside Road, requests mirror trial
Summary
After hours of testimony about blocked sight lines and neighborhood privacy, the Quincy Zoning Board continued an appeal to retain a 6-foot fence at 7 Shoreside Road to May 26, 2026, asking the city to install and monitor a convex mirror and for the applicant to consider shifting the fence as needed.
The Quincy Zoning Board of Appeal on Jan. 27 continued a request from Brittany Dunn to retain a recently erected 6-foot privacy fence at 7 Shoreside Road, directing the city to trial a convex mirror at the corner and to revisit the matter on May 26, 2026.
Dunn told the board the fence was erected to match neighboring yards and to provide privacy for her young child and dogs. “If we had ever known that this was not to code, we would have gone through the whole process ahead of time,” she said, adding that the fence reduced trespass and yard trash. The applicant said she had discussed a mirror with the traffic department and would await the board’s decision before installing anything herself.
